Transaction e85d862903f4d90c1845bec9080794199003459cc594c44125c21542a2ab2161
1 Input
1 Output
-
e85d862903f4d90c1845bec9080794199003459cc594c44125c21542a2ab2161:0
- value
- 1761300
- script pubkey
- OP_0 OP_PUSHBYTES_20 ed283bbda408aefc18bcbc2e042becf17b082803
- address
- bc1qa55rh0dypzh0cx9uhshqg2lv79ass2qruy2q8p